#6d166b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#6d166b is composed of 42.7% red, 8.6% green and 42%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.8% magenta, 1.8%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 301.4 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 25.7%. #6d166b color hex could be obtained by blending #da2cd6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#6d166b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#6d166b has RGB values of R:109, G:22, B:107 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.8, Y:0.02,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 7149163.

Shades and Tints of #6d166b
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b020b is the darkest color, while #fefafe is the lightest one.
